Meaning & usage

noun/ɛ.vɔˈlu.t͡sja/
  1. evolution (gradual process of development)

    feminine
  2. evolution (change in the genetic composition of a population over time)

    feminine
  3. evolution (one of a series of ordered movements)

    feminine
  4. evolution (turning movement of the body)

    feminine
Where this word comes from

Borrowed from English evolution, from Latin ēvolūtiō.
